BMTX.WS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

11 of the 6,371 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BM Technologies, Inc. Warrants, each warrant exercisable for one share of Common Stock at an exercise price of $11.50 (BMTX.WS)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$425K — down 42% from $737K a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 1 fund opened new BMTX.WS posit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 1 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Virtu Financial, adding an estimated $1.99K. The largest seller was UBS Group, cutting an estimated $1.28K.
